Kinds Of Door Hinges
A selection of door hinges exists, each created for particular applications. Below are some typical kinds of door hinges that door hinge experts generally deal with:
Type of Hinge
Description
Butt Hinge
The most typical hinge design, consisting of 2 plates (leaves) joined by a pin.
Constant Hinge
A long hinge that runs the complete length of the door, offering strength and support.
Piano Hinge
Similar to a continuous hinge, frequently utilized in pianos or collapsible doors for smooth operation.
Spring Hinge
Includes springs that enable the door to close immediately, boosting convenience.
Concealed Hinge
Hidden from view when the door closes, providing a tidy visual.
Pivot Hinge
Permits the door to pivot from a single point on top and bottom, typically used in heavy doors.
Box Hinge
Used for specific applications like tool kits and cabinets, generally designed for minimalistic styling.
Typical Issues with Door Hinges
In spite of their significance, door hinges can encounter several issues with time. Typical problems include:
- Squeaking or Noisy Hinges: Often brought on by lack of lubrication or dirt accumulation.
- Sagging Doors: This usually occurs when hinges end up being loose or when the door's weight goes beyond the hinge's capacity.
- Rust and Corrosion: Metal hinges might rust if exposed to wetness, especially in humid environments or near water sources.
- Misalignment: Can emerge from improper installation or use gradually, triggering difficulty in opening or closing the door.

Maintenance Practices:
To extend the life expectancy of hinges, think about these maintenance tips:
- Regular Lubrication: Use a silicone-based lubricant or graphite powder on hinges to prevent squeaking and use.
- Cleaning: Regularly wipe down hinges to get rid of dust, dirt, and moisture.
- Check for Rust: Periodically look for indications of rust, using rust cleaner or paint as required.
- Tighten up Screws: Loose screws can cause misalignment; regularly check and tighten them if essential.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: How frequently should I lubricate my door hinges?
- It's recommended to oil door hinges every 6 to 12 months, or more regularly if you observe squeaking.
Q2: Can I replace hinges on my own?
- If you have fundamental DIY skills and tools, you can change hinges yourself. Nevertheless, for heavy or customized doors, it's finest to speak with a professional.
Q3: What should I do if my door will not close correctly?
- Look for misalignment, loose screws, or damaged hinges. If issues persist, consider looking for a specialist's help.
Q4: Are there hinges developed for outside usage?
- Yes, some hinges, such as stainless steel or vinyl-coated options, are particularly designed to resist rust and deterioration in outside conditions.
Q5: What are the signs that I require to change my hinges?
- Indications consist of visible rust, severe wear, consistent squeaking despite lubrication, or drooping doors that will not line up properly.
